About the role

The Business Intelligence (BI) service’s mission is to use the Council’s data in collaborative and imaginative ways so that insight and intelligence is at the heart of how the Council operates and improves services to residents.

The Senior Power Platform Developer is responsible for leading on the management, maintenance and development of a range of applications within Microsoft Power Platform. These applications will vary from underpinning key front-line services to supporting organisation-wide processes such as recruitment. This role will be expected to lead on development, assurance, data quality, data security, best practice, and reusable components. One of the key responsibilities for this role is the development of any new complex applications within the organisation including developments that considerably contribute to increasing automation within the services. This role will be at the cutting edge of transformation for the organisation working on high profile projects to develop complex applications that deliver significant value.

Key Role Responsibilities

  • Support, maintain and enhance existing applications developed using MS PowerApps and Power Pages.
  • Lead on the development of new complex Power App applications which incorporate both Power Automate and Power Pages.
  • Oversee and lead CRM development services and mentor other software development staff on MS Power Platform technologies.
  • Work as part of a team or independently (depending on the size of the project) to undertake development, testing and implementation of MS applications to meet specific project requirements.
  • Lead the resolution of technology issues arising in delivery and operation of applications developed on MS Power Platform.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ders across the business to build a comprehensive set of requirements, aligning with the needs of the business.
